On 3 July 2026, we lost one of the most important and foundational members of the Michael Jackson community, AJ, the woman behind @andjustice4some. Her absence has been felt deeply throughout a community she helped shape and hold together for almost sixteen years. AJ had been such a constant presence that it is difficult to imagine this community without her voice in it. She was someone we trusted and looked to, and a beacon of light whose conviction and compassion reached people all over the world.

For sixteen years, she remained steadfast in that purpose. She studied court records, followed legal proceedings, challenged dehumanising media narratives and helped others distinguish evidence from noise. From early initiatives such as “It’s Jackson, Not Jacko” to the worldwide #MichaelJacksonInnocent campaigns, AJ became a trusted presence in a community that often felt the truth was being buried beneath sensationalism.

That same instinct was especially apparent during the pandemic. Through #HealTheWorld2020, AJ helped unite fans across countries in expressing gratitude to healthcare workers and extending support to those who were frightened, unwell or alone. To AJ, Michael’s humanitarian message was not simply something to repeat. It was something to practise.
